Campaign Setting
[size=9]The deadly, frozen North Lands are an extreme environment. This land is known to the species of the world as Gimle, and has recently been thrown into a much colder environment than usual.

Plagues of undeath are ravaging across the land, consuming and utilizing animals, humanoids, and other powerful creatures. In addition to the onslaught of a gathering swarm of undead, the High Master's of the human Mageocratic Kingdom of Schzulvind (Blackwind). Have noticed a significant decline in the available magical energies that surround any location where undead have been engaged. Thus the High Master's have concluded that the two events must be in relation to one another, and have begun moving their pieces across the board. However, they are unable to handle the rising threat alone due to the waning magic they control, and the local guard force of Gimle is not large enough to protect all of Gimle's Inhabitants. This chaos combined with the winter season and population increase due to refugees from a neighboring continent at war. Has lead to the High Master's issuing offers of riches to those who would be willing to take up the task of protecting the people, fighting back the threat of undead, and researching into the disappearance of magic.

The Dwarven Capital of Lyt Kal-Thax (Little Cold Forge) has offered to take in survivors from the Human region of Gimle, but only to an extent, the Dwarves do not trust the wizards of Schzulvind and this have not sent any forces to guide the refugees fleeing toward their capital. Thus the humans must make their own way to the Dwarven Capital without aid until they arrive at its gate.

The High Masters are outraged and some suspect their own to be the cause of these disasters. Rumors spread that some of the High Masters have begun to work alone due to their distrust for the others. Schzulvind is beginning to see riots, its inhabitants crying out for answers as some begin to starve due to the diminishing winter stores.[/size]
